We have installed the SEPM version 12.1.4104.4130.
We have tested the new SEP client version: 12.1.4100.4126
The problem with Smc.exe still exists on computers with GUP role on Win7 (App event from today):
Faulting application name: Smc.exe, version: 12.1.4100.4126, time stamp: 0x532a1666
Faulting module name: ntdll.dll, version: 6.1.7601.18247, time stamp: 0x521ea91c
Exception code: 0xc0000005
Fault offset: 0x00055f1b
Faulting process id: 0xdac
Faulting application start time: 0x01cf6a9d453eb178
Faulting application path: C:\Program Files\Symantec\Symantec Endpoint Protection\12.1.4100.4126.105\Bin\Smc.exe
Faulting module path: C:\Windows\SYSTEM32\ntdll.dll
Report Id: 4433b0a4-d693-11e3-a1eb-b8ac6f31d794
This problem was in version 12.1.4013.4013 and still has not been resolved (App event from previous version)!
